Galician

Etymology

Borrowed from Late Latin ecclēsiasticus (of the church), from Ancient Greek ἐκκλησιαστικός (ekklēsiastikós), from ἐκκλησία (ekklēsía).

Pronunciation

  • IPA(key): /ekleˈsjastiko/
  • Rhymes: -astiko
  • Hyphenation: e‧cle‧siás‧ti‧co

Adjective

eclesiástico (feminine eclesiástica, masculine plural eclesiásticos, feminine plural eclesiásticas)

  1. ecclesiastic
    corrupción eclesiásticaecclesiastic corruption

Portuguese

Etymology

Borrowed from Late Latin ecclēsiasticus (of the church), from Ancient Greek ἐκκλησιαστικός (ekklēsiastikós), from ἐκκλησία (ekklēsía).

Pronunciation

 
  • (Brazil) IPA(key): /e.kle.ziˈas.t͡ʃi.ku/ , (faster pronunciation) /e.kleˈzjas.t͡ʃi.ku/
    • (Rio de Janeiro) IPA(key): /e.kle.ziˈaʃ.t͡ʃi.ku/ , (faster pronunciation) /e.kleˈzjaʃ.t͡ʃi.ku/
    • (Southern Brazil) IPA(key): /e.kle.ziˈas.t͡ʃi.ko/ , (faster pronunciation) /e.kleˈzjas.t͡ʃi.ko/

  • Hyphenation: e‧cle‧si‧ás‧ti‧co

Adjective

eclesiástico (feminine eclesiástica, masculine plural eclesiásticos, feminine plural eclesiásticas)

  1. ecclesiastical (pertaining to the church)
    Synonym: eclesial

Spanish

Etymology

From Late Latin ecclēsiasticus (of the church), from Ancient Greek ἐκκλησιαστικός (ekklēsiastikós), from ἐκκλησία (ekklēsía).

Pronunciation

  • IPA(key): /ekleˈsjastiko/
  • Rhymes: -astiko
  • Syllabification: e‧cle‧siás‧ti‧co

Adjective

eclesiástico (feminine eclesiástica, masculine plural eclesiásticos, feminine plural eclesiásticas)

  1. ecclesiastic
